๐ŸŽฏ Introduction to Occupational Hazards

Introduction to Occupational Hazards โ€” Workers in the manufacturing industry are at risk of occupational hazards. Companies like Ford Motor Company have implemented safety measures to mitigate these risks.

โš™๏ธ Types of Occupational Hazards

Types of Occupational Hazards โ€” Psychosocial hazards include stress, violence, and bullying in the workplace. Physical hazards include slips, trips, and falls, as well as injuries from machinery and equipment.
